Dear @L_MacAulay Thousands of terrified Canadian draft horses are crammed into wooden crates each year and flown 8000 km to their demise, all to be brutally slaughtered and served raw to wealthy clients. These horses endure turbulence, often falling in their crates unable to right themselves for the duration of these arduous, hellish flights....when one horse goes down in a crate, they all go down. It is a tangled hideous disaster....the horses are denied water and food and suffer paralysing abject fear. When they are finally unloaded in Japan- they are doused with a poisonous, harsh disinfectant. To say this entire practice (ordeal) is inhumane would be an understatement. Most shipments exceed the 28 hour legal limit for exporting horses. A staggering number of these large, innocent draft horses die- most of these deaths go UNREPORTED- yes-None of the deaths, injuries, or illnesses are reflected in CFIA records. Along with tens of thousands of compassionate Canadians across the country, I celebrated when the @JustinTrudeau government MANDATED that the Agriculture Minister ban the export of live horses in December 2021. But she did absolutely NOTHING - and now, as it stands today- more than 7,700 horses have died in the past three years. In a time where people all over the world are being asked to watch their carbon footprint, fly less, eat locally, eat less meat- these exports are the antithesis of what we shouldn't be doing. The Liberal government PROMISED Canadians this would end if elected, yet here we are- approaching another election and this key promise remains unfulfilled.
